In real estate, investing subject-to means investing in a property by having the seller deed the property to you. In this type of investment, the loan remains in the homeowner's name while the investor takes over the existing financing and the ownership of the property. Real estate investing with no money down is a tried and true concept that has been utilized by successful real estate investors for decades. Simply put, no money down investing allows the lead investor to purchase real estate without putting any of his own up front money into the deal.
